Prices in Minneapolis/st. Paul, 1993-2026 ($51,000)

According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, prices in Minneapolis-St Paul, Minnesota are 115.41% higher in 2026 versus 1993 (a $58,859.57 difference in value).

Between 1993 and 2026:Minneapolis/St. Paul experienced an average inflation rate of 2.35% per year. This rate of change indicates significant inflation. In other words, $51,000 in Minneapolis/St. Paul in the year 1993 would cost $109,859.57 in 2026 for an equivalent purchase. Compared to the overall inflation rate of 2.48% during this same period, inflation in Minneapolis/St. Paul was lower.

In the year 1993: Pricing changed by 3.11%, which is above the average yearly change in Minneapolis/St. Paul during the 1993-2026 time period. Compared to inflation for all items in 1993 (2.95%), inflation in Minneapolis/St. Paul was higher.

Adjust Minneapolis/St. Paul prices for inflation

Start with the inflation rate formula:

CPI in 2026 / CPI in 1993* 1993 USD value = 2026 USD value

Then plug in historical CPI values from above. The CPI for Minneapolis-St Paul, Minnesota was 139.200 in the year 1993 and 299.852 in 2026:

299.852 / 139.200* $51,000 = $109,859.57

Therefore, according to U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, $51,000 in 1993 has the same "purchasing power" as $109,859.57 in 2026 (in the CPI category of Minneapolis-St Paul, Minnesota).


Source: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ics began tracking the Consumer Price Index for Minneapolis-St Paul, Minnesota in 1984. In addition to Minneapolis/St. Paul, the index produces monthly data on changes in prices paid by urban consumers for a variety of goods and services.
